Minio 单机和集群部署模式

Minio 单机和集群部署模式

MinIO 是一个高性能的对象存储系统,支持单机和集群两种部署模式。以下是 MinIO 单机和集群部署模式
的详细介绍和步骤。

1. 单机部署模式

单机部署模式适用于开发、测试环境和小规模的生产环境。此模式下,MinIO 在一台机器上运行,不具备高可
用性和容错能力。

部署步骤
  1. 下载 MinIO 可执行文件

    从 MinIO 官方网站下载最新的 MinIO 可执行文件。

    wget https://dl.min.io/server/minio/release/linux-amd64/minio
    chmod +x minio
    
  2. 启动 MinIO 服务

    使用 minio server 命令启动 MinIO 服务。指定数据存储路径 /data

    ./minio server /data
    
  3. 访问 MinIO 控制台

    启动后,MinIO 会在默认端口 9000 上运行。可以通过浏览器访问 MinIO 控制台 http://localhost:9000
    使用默认的访问密钥(Access Key)和密钥(Secret Key)登录。

2. 集群部署模式

集群部署模式适用于生产环境,通过多个节点提供高可用性和扩展性。至少需要 4 个节点来实现分布式部署。

部署步骤
  1. 准备工作

    确保每个节点上都安装了 MinIO 可执行文件,并配置好网络连接。以下示例使用 4 个节点,每个节点的 IP 分别为
    192.168.1.1192.168.1.2192.168.1.3192.168.1.4

  2. 启动 MinIO 服务

    在每个节点上使用 minio server 命令启动 MinIO 服务,指定每个节点的数据存储路径和其他节点的地址。

    节点 1:

    ./minio server http://192.168.1.1/data http://192.168.1.2/data http://192.168.1.3/data 
    http://192.168.1.
要使用Docker部署MinIO单机,可以按照以下步骤进行操作: 1. 首先,确保你已经安装了DockerDocker Compose。 2. 创建一个新的文件夹,用于存放MinIO的配置文件。在该文件夹中创建一个名为docker-compose.yml的文件。 3. 在docker-compose.yml文件中添加以下内容: ``` version: "3" services: minio: image: minio/minio volumes: - /data/minio:/data ports: - 9000:9000 environment: - MINIO_ACCESS_KEY=minio - MINIO_SECRET_KEY=minio123 command: server /data ``` 这里我们使用了minio/minio镜像,指定了挂载的数据目录为`/data/minio`,设置了访问密钥秘密密钥为miniominio123。 4. 保存并关闭docker-compose.yml文件。 5. 在终端中进入到存放docker-compose.yml文件的文件夹,并运行以下命令启动MinIO容器: ``` docker-compose up -d ``` 这将启动MinIO容器,并以后台模式运行。 6. 等待一段时间,容器会自动下载启动MinIO服务。你可以通过访问`http://localhost:9000`来访问MinIO的Web界面。 7. 使用访问密钥秘密密钥登录MinIO界面,然后你就可以开始使用MinIO进行对象存储。 这就是使用Docker部署MinIO单机的步骤方法。你可以根据需要修改docker-compose.yml文件中的配置参数,例如更改挂载的数据目录访问密钥等。<span class="em">1</span><span class="em">2</span><span class="em">3</span> #### 引用[.reference_title] - *1* *2* *3* [Minio部署单机/单机EC/集群)](https://blog.csdn.net/sosozha/article/details/125654022)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 100%"] [ .reference_list ]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

将臣三代

每一份打赏都是创作动力!

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值